Transaction 3376806f519c1938bd893ba516963a6b1cc608a5082eae7b2c8ace440231289d
1 Input
1 Output
-
3376806f519c1938bd893ba516963a6b1cc608a5082eae7b2c8ace440231289d:0
- value
- 21040
- script pubkey
- OP_0 OP_PUSHBYTES_20 40f84b870263d067793de48a17f85c6b69c8bca7
- address
- bc1qgruyhpczv0gxw7fauj9p07zudd5u30980p47x4